Step-by-step explanation:
The volume of a cylinder is given as:
V = pi * r² * h
Where r = radius of the cylinder
h = length of the cylinder.
The diameter of the cylindrical pipe, d = 4 ft
The radius of the cylindrical pipe, r = d/2 = 4 / 2 = 2 ft
The length of the cylindrical pipe, h = 16 ft
The volume of the cylindrical pipe is:
V = 3.14 * 2² * 16
V = 200.96 ft³ = 201 ft³ (to the nearest whole number)
The volume of the cylindrical pipe is 201 ft³ (201 cubic feet)
In the given question, it is already given that the 16 ounce feeder can feed about 80 humming birds. It has to be found the number of birds that a 12 ounce feeder can feed.
Now coming back to the problem.
The number of humming birds that a 16 ounce feeder can feed = 80
The number of humming birds that 1 ounce feeder can feed = (80/16) * 1
= 5 * 1
= 5 birds
Then
The number of humming birds that a 12 ounce feeder can feed = (12 * 5) birds
= 60 birds
So a 12 ounce feeder can feed 60 humming birds.
